What are the Main Components of the Hydraulic Oil Chiller?

Hydraulic oil chillers will work best with the help of the numerous components on the machine.

Here are the main components of the hydraulic oil chillers that you need to know more about.

· Oil Reservoir

Hydraulic oil chillers have reservoirs that will store the oil that is responsible for the cooling operations.

· Cooling Fan

You will depend on the cooling fan to provide the cooling air that blows away the heat from the system.

There are different sizes and designs of the cooling fans that you can choose from depending on the hydraulic oil chillers.

· Relief Valve

The hydraulic chillers have a relief valve that will help in releasing the pressure from the system.

It will also help in controlling the amount of oil, water, or air that passes through the valve.

· Oil Level Sight Glass

You will use the oil level sight glass to check the level of the oil in the hydraulic oil chiller.

It will help you determine the period when you will have to refill or change the oil in the system.

· Filter Block Indicator

This is an indicator that will inform you of a blockage in the filtration system of the hydraulic oil chillers.

You will know that it is time for you to change the filters or clean the filters together.

· Compressor

This is the part of the hydraulic oil chillers that will compress the refrigerant to increase the pressure and speed.

You can choose from the different types of compressors such as centrifugal, scroll, and screw compressors.

· Evaporator

The evaporator will help in getting rid of the heat from the hydraulic equipment or fluid carrying the heat.

It will also change the fluid or liquid status of the refrigerants to a gas state after feeding them with the heat.

It also has perfect antifreeze properties that will prevent the fluids in the hydraulic oil chillers from freezing.

· Condensers

Hydraulic oil chillers have condensers that will absorb the heat from the refrigerant using cool air or water.

It will also help in condensing the refrigerant from a gas state to a liquid state after removing the heat.

· Expansion Valve

You will use the expansion valve to reduce the pressure of the refrigerant to manageable levels for the compressor.

· Digital Thermostat

You will use the digital thermostat to control or adjust the on and off cooling of the machine.

It also has a keypad lock that will lock the system from potential control in case of a problem.

What is the Working Principle of the Hydraulic Oil Chillers?

Just like the other chillers, you will similarly operate the hydraulic oil chillers.

Here is a step-by-step process that you can follow when operating the hydraulic oil chillers.

1) Compression Process

You will pass the refrigerant through the compressor of the hydraulic oil chiller which will compress the refrigerant.

It will compress the refrigerant thus increasing the pressure and speed of the refrigerants as it flows.

It will flow easily to the evaporator with very high speed and pressure.

2) Heat Absorption

Here, the refrigerant will pick up the heat from the system and change its state from liquid fluid to gas fluid.

After that, it will maintain the pressure and speed with the heat within and flow to the condenser.

It will also leave the flowing water within the evaporator tubes in a chilled manner to flow and collect more heat.

3) Heat Elimination

The refrigerant will go to the condenser unit where the air or water will eliminate the heat from the system.

It will dwell within the condenser for a while until the air or water eliminates all the heat from the system.

You will also realize that it will change its state from the gaseous state to the liquid state.

4) Pressure Reduction

Finally, the liquid refrigerant will pass through the expansion valve which will reduce the pressure.

The expansion with feeds the compressor with the refrigerant liquid as the whole process continues.

There are several types of commercial chillers available in the market, each designed to suit specific cooling requirements and that use different refrigerants.

One popular type is the shell-and-tube chiller, which consists of a shell filled with refrigerant tubes. Another type of industrial chiller is the ammonia chiller, which utilizes ammonia as the refrigerant. Ammonia has excellent thermodynamic properties as a refrigerant, making an ammonia chiller highly efficient for providing refrigerant charge for large-scale cooling applications. Screw chillers are also a popular kind of industrial water chiller, known for their mechanically simple cooling process and energy efficiency. These chillers use twin screw compressors to compress the refrigerant, providing reliable and consistent cooling.
